Stap 1: Mijn bevindingen
Als je gewoon wan't om erachter te komen hoe met de MM74C925N u deze stap overslaan.
Als een middelbare schoolstudent, en niet een Amerikaans elektrotechnicus, de informatiebladen die ik lees niet veel zin te maken, maar wat ik van hen verzamelen was twee dingen. Ten eerste de pin op de chip nullen en ten tweede dat deze moet worden gebruikt met een gemeenschappelijke kathode zeven segment display.
Na google afbeeldingen zoeken vond ik een schematische voorstelling van een random number generator. Het eerste wat ik zag was dat de pin klok werd vastgemaakt aan een uitgang pins op een 555 timer, van eerdere projecten herinnerde ik me de uitgang van de 555 timers een in- en uitschakelen van signaal. Na op zoek naar een beetje meer i ontdekt dat voor de displays om daar goed te werken moeten gemeenschappelijk kathoden worden bedraad aan General-Purpose NPN-transistors, gecontroleerd door de chip.
Hieruit verzamelde kennis die ik begon te experimenteren. Bekabeld ik alles op mijn breadbord uitzien;
Een segmenten - A op de chip (pin 13)
B segmenten - B op de chip (pin 14)
Segmenten van de C - C op de chip (pin 15)
D segmenten - D op de chip (pin 1)
E segmenten - E op de chip (pin 2)
De segmenten van de F - F op de chip - (pin 3)
De segmenten van de G - G op de chip - (pin 4)
Basis van Transistor 1 - outA op chip (pin 6)
Basis van Transistor 2 - outB op chip (pin 7)
Basis van Transistor 3 - outC op de chip - (pin 9)
Basis van Transistor 4 - outD op chip - pin 10
Klink pin (Pin 5) - GND
Resetpin (Pin 12) - GND
Klok pin (Pin 11) - Arduino Output Pin 13
GND (pin 8) - GND
VCC (pin 16) - 5v +
De verzamelaars van alle de transistors waren gekoppeld aan de gemeenschappelijke kathodes van elk afzonderlijk beeldscherm en de vervuilers waar geaard.
Ik begon met het programmeren van de Arduino met een knipoogje schets te simuleren de 555 en wat ik zag was dat het display begon te tellen. Door het aansluiten van de resetpin naar 5v zou het display teruggaan tot nul en door het aansluiten van de klink pin naar 5v het display houdt zijn waarde, totdat de hendel pin was weer geaard en het zou tonen de veranderingen. Na een beetje van het werk troep mij opwaarts een bibliotheek van mijn eigen programma de Arduino te gebruiken de MM74C925N in een gemakkelijke manier.